You could download MSI Afterburner, install it. Make sure it is not running at the time of editing the cfg.

Go to MSI Afterburner's installation folder open MSIAfterburner.cfg with notepad edit/add below code.

Code:
UnofficialOverclockingEULA	= I confirm that I am aware of unofficial overclocking limitations and fully understand that MSI will not provide me any support on it
UnofficialOverclockingMode = 2

Run MSIAfterburner, set Core and Mem one MHz higher for each. This will stop the throttling. Set to startup with windows.
